School Overview

Situated in Williamsburg, KY, University of the Cumberlands is a well-regarded institution of higher education. In the 2026 U.S. News & World Report Best Colleges rankings, it is ranked #-1 among National Universities. It is also recognized as #606 in Nursg. The school serves approximately 7,612 undergraduate students. With an acceptance rate of 99%, University of the Cumberlands is welcoming to a broad range of applicants. Admitted students typically present SAT scores of 908-1143 and ACT scores of 17-22. The average high school GPA of incoming freshmen is 3. The student-faculty ratio is 1 day, 1:01:00, ensuring personalized instruction and close mentorship. About 54% of classes enroll fewer than 20 students, fostering an intimate learning environment. Top fields of study at University of the Cumberlands include General Studies (19%), Business/Commerce, General (13%), and Psychology, General (10%). Graduates in Business/Commerce, General earn a median salary of $60,400 after entering the workforce. Annual tuition and fees are $9,875, with room and board adding approximately $9,300. The average net price for students receiving financial aid is $13,835. Approximately 47% of students complete their degree within four years.

University of the Cumberlands Bachelor's Program Overview

University of the Cumberlands, a private institution, has been offering online bachelor's degree programs since 2005-2006. All of the online classes are recorded and archived so students can access lecture material at their convenience. When applying for the online programs at University of the Cumberlands, it's important to note that the deadline is rolling.
Drawing upon more than 130 years of academic excellence, University of the Cumberlands is committed to providing convenient, flexible and affordable online undergraduate degree programs designed to accommodate the distinct needs of adult learners. Our innovative course delivery provides students with access to cutting-edge technologies, excellent resources and professional knowledge with real-world applicability while maintaining a traditional and personal approach.
